How much did the stock market crash under Obama?
During the severe global financial crisis and stock market crash of 2008, major U.S. stock indices suffered catastrophic losses of roughly 50 percent from their previous all-time highs. The Dow Jones Industrial Average plunged from its October 2007 peak near 14,164 points down to an intra-year trough below 7,500 points by late 2008, eventually bottoming out near 6,500 points in March 2009. This historic meltdown was driven by the collapse of the subprime mortgage market, widespread banking insolvencies, systemic credit freezes, and the near-collapse of the global financial architecture.
